Rawa

Rawa is a village located in Shahbad tehsil of Kurukshetra district in Haryana, India. It is situated 5km away from sub-district headquarter Shahbad (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Kurukshetra. As per 2009 stats, Rawa village is also a gram panchayat.

About Rawa

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rawa is 058322. The village spans a total geographical area of 559 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 136135. Shahbad is nearest town to Rawa village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Rawa village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Shahbad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Kurukshetra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Rawa

Below is a concise population overview of Rawa as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,762 1,472 1,290
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 327 180 147
Scheduled Castes (SC) 715 387 328
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 1,847 1,105 742
Illiterate Population 915 367 548

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Rawa village:

  • The total population of Rawa village is around 2,762, including approximately 1,472 males and 1,290 females, with a sex ratio of 876 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 327 children aged 0–6 years in Rawa village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Rawa village has 715 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Rawa village is about 66.87%, with male literacy at 75.07% and female literacy at 57.52%.
  • There are around 538 households in Rawa village.

Connectivity of Rawa

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rawa. As per the 2011 stats, Rawa had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
